Lone Wolf and Cub

Lone Wolf and Cub

Half Mat, One Mat, Two And A Half Go Of Rice (1x18)


Air date: Aug 05, 1973

  • Premiered: Apr 1973
  • Episodes: 78
  • Followers: 4
  • Ended
  • Omni
  • Unknown